Subject: Memtrace cut-over complete

Team,

Cut-over to Memtrace v2 for GPU memory profiling finished last night. Old v1 agents are disabled; any tickets referencing v1 dashboards should be closed as resolved-by-migration. Sampling overhead is now under 2% and allocation traces include kernel names. Known gap: profiles older than 30 days were not migrated. Point customers at the v2 docs for setup questions. For reference when troubleshooting, the agent now runs with the following configuration.

settings of bagaf-bawip:
[aldax]
port = 5000
region = south-4
host = aldax.brasklabs.corp
team = brivan
timeout_ms = 2000
retries = 2

Quarterly Planning Note — for the incoming director

Welcome aboard! Top of your pile is the sale of the Coldwater Analytics unit. Diligence with Harven Group wrapped last week, and the carve-out team in Drayton is mostly through the TSA drafting. Staffing comms are planned for mid-quarter — please don't get ahead of that. Margins in the unit improved just before close, which helps the narrative. Before your first steering call, review the confidential note below.

board note of kadug-tawig: Only 5 of the 100 pilot accounts renewed Oliath, so a churn review is set for April 15.

## Artifact Signing — SDK Parity Notes (Weekly Sync)

Kestrel SDK for Android reached parity with the Swift client this sprint: offline queueing, batched telemetry, and retry semantics now match. Both SDKs ship as signed artifacts from the same pipeline. Remaining gap: background sync throttling, targeted next sprint. Verify both release bundles before tagging. Both artifacts validate against the shared signing key below.

signing key of kawig-fafog = bky19_6Fypv1qws7J8qJtaYjX